It requires minimal to no maintenance

Vinyl fences are simple to care for, yet they provide a timeless look. You can choose from a variety of styles. They are able to withstand any climate. They are strong and suitable for pets and children.

Many people are confused about the process of putting up a vinyl privacy fences fence. It is possible to engage a professional if you don't have the expertise. They can assist you with all the information. It is important to consult your homeowner's association (HOA) for guidelines and rules regarding the installation of a fence.

After the fence has been put in place it is essential to maintain it. You can use a hose to remove dirt and dust. You can also make use of vinegar and water. To remove stubborn stains, however, you might need more powerful cleaning agents.

If you live in a dense area, you might be struggling to clean your fence. A special cleaner can be bought for vinyl. It is important not to scratch the colored vinyl fences surface.

To remove more dirt the use of a pressure washer is also advisable. This can be done in the sun. Be careful with the chemicals you apply. Bleach is poisonous to plants and is not recommended.

It is possible for rust to develop within the fence's intricate zones. To stop this from happening, apply a penetrating sealing agent. This should be applied immediately after you have installed your fence. It is also recommended to apply it every year to protect the color.

You may have to replace a post or plank dependent on the conditions. It could be as simple as replacing a board or even a whole panel.

Resists moisture better than wood

Vinyl picket fences are made from moisture-resistant material, which helps to protect against the elements' ravages. The fences are designed to resist decay as well as mildew, mold, and insects. They also resist extreme temperatures.

Vinyl fences are extremely long-lasting, so they do not require repair or replaced as frequently as other fences. They are also more durable than wood. They are able to withstand strong winds. If you live in a sweltering region, you might prefer vinyl picket fences instead of wood.

Another advantage of vinyl fences is that they are more resistant to rot. Wood is susceptible to rotting and brittle in time. To ensure that your wood fence is in good condition It is essential to keep it clean and painted.
